How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 32935?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
32935 Studio Apartments | $880 | $880 | $880 |
32935 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,499 | $1,104 | $2,266 |
32935 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,760 | $1,326 | $2,870 |
32935 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,092 | $1,650 | $3,299 |
32935 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,233 | $1,729 | $2,500 |
